A biotech site can be defined as a physical location where biotechnology research and development activities take place. These sites are equipped with state-of-the-art facilities, cutting-edge equipment, and expert personnel to facilitate the exploration of new ideas, the development of novel technologies, and the translation of scientific discoveries into real-world applications. biotech sites play a crucial role in fostering collaboration between scientists, researchers, industry partners, and government agencies, creating a dynamic ecosystem where innovation can thrive.

One of the primary functions of a biotech site is to provide researchers with access to specialized equipment and facilities that are essential for conducting experiments and analyses. Biotechnology research often requires sophisticated tools such as DNA sequencers, mass spectrometers, and cell culture facilities, which may not be readily available in traditional laboratory settings. By centralizing these resources in a dedicated biotech site, researchers can focus on their work without worrying about logistical challenges or equipment limitations.

Furthermore, biotech sites serve as networking hubs where scientists from different disciplines can come together to exchange ideas, share expertise, and collaborate on research projects. Interdisciplinary collaboration is crucial in biotechnology, as it allows researchers to leverage diverse perspectives and skill sets to tackle complex problems and make groundbreaking discoveries. biotech sites facilitate this collaboration by providing a common space where researchers can interact, brainstorm, and form partnerships that can lead to innovative solutions.

In addition to fostering collaboration, biotech sites also play a vital role in accelerating the translation of research findings into practical applications. Many biotechnology projects start as basic research in academic institutions or research laboratories, but in order to have real-world impact, they need to be tested, refined, and scaled up for commercialization. biotech sites provide the infrastructure and resources necessary to move research projects from the lab bench to the marketplace, bridging the gap between academia and industry.

Moreover, biotech sites have a significant economic impact on the regions where they are located. These sites attract top talent, investment, and industry partnerships, creating jobs, driving innovation, and stimulating economic growth. Many biotech companies and startups choose to establish their operations near biotech sites to take advantage of the resources and opportunities they offer, further enhancing the vibrancy of the local biotechnology ecosystem.

It is also worth noting that biotech sites play a crucial role in training the next generation of biotechnologists and scientists. Many biotech sites offer internship programs, training workshops, and educational opportunities for students, early-career researchers, and professionals looking to expand their skills and knowledge in biotechnology. By providing hands-on experience, mentorship, and exposure to cutting-edge research, biotech sites help develop a skilled workforce that is essential for the continued growth and success of the biotechnology industry.
